Whale stranded in the Baltic Sea swims free again. It still faces a tough task
31.03.2026
A humpback whale that got stranded in shallow coastal waters in the Baltic Sea has swum free again, and experts hope that they won't have to make another rescue attempt. The whale, which is 12-15 meters (39-49 feet) long, swam free late Monday from the spot near the German port of Wismar where it had been stuck since the weekend, regional officials said. The whale was sighted again off Wismar on Tuesday morning and wasn't stuck, the Ocean Museum Germany said.
